## Lanternwood Schema Registry — Environments

The Lanternwood registry stores Avro schemas for all event topics produced by the Ferncrest pipeline. Each environment (dev, staging, production) maintains an isolated compatibility mode and its own storage backend; never assume schema IDs match across environments. Staging enforces full transitive compatibility to catch breaking changes early, while dev is permissive. Production changes require a recorded review. The production configuration values are listed below.

settings of bahif-yajof:
JORIX_PIN=2662
JORIX_TENANT=rusax
JORIX_METRICS_HOST=metrics.jorix.xolmario.corp
JORIX_SEAL=seal_a93c2147
JORIX_STANDBY_TEAM=wenius

**Runbook: account recovery after stale-cache incident (INC-Harrowgate)**

Postmortem of the Lintbox stale-cache bug: session tokens served from cache after revocation. Affected users cannot self-recover. Support procedure: verify identity per standard script, flush the user's cache shard, reissue credentials. Do not re-enable old sessions. Escalate anything older than 48 hours. To unlock the recovery console for these cases, enter the passphrase below.

recovery phrase for bahif-yahof: belax-sorox-novdor-quenwyn-quenax-joreth

// Dark-mode support in the Lumenfall admin dashboard.
// Plugin authors: do not hardcode colors. Resolve tokens through the
// ThemeBridge client below; it returns the active palette and listens
// for scheme changes so your panels flip without a reload.
// Contrast ratios are enforced server-side — submissions that bypass
// tokens fail review. Initialize the client once per plugin, at mount,
// never per render. The client authenticates against the internal
// ThemeBridge service. Use the key that follows.

API key for hagug-kajof: vxb4-HrJ9